Job Title: Senior Residential Support Worker

Location: Runcorn (WA7)

Salary: £13.50 per hour (c £28,080 Base Salary & £6,600 in sleeps = £34,680 take home)

Working Hour: 40 hours per week, rolling rota (2 on, 4 off, weekends included) & Overtime can be allocated if required.

Hourly Rate: £13.50

Number of Sleeps

Required:

8–11 per month

Pay Per Sleep: £55

Service: Children’s Home

Service Users: YPs with Emotional & Behavioural Difficulties (EBD)

Qualifications

Required:

Level 3 Diploma in Residential Childcare (or equivalent recognised qualification)

Experience in Years

Required:

Minimum 2 years in residential childcare

Employment Type: Permanent

The Home
  • Number of Beds: 1 Bed with a Staffing Ratio of 2:1 (Staff:

    Children)
  • Location: Runcorn, WA7
  • Type of YPs: EBD, Trauma, Neglect
  • Ofsted Rating: New/aiming for Good to Outstanding
